Global health charities and philanthropists play a huge role in attending to health challenges across the globe. These efforts work not only to deal with the problems of illness and health inequity but, more recently, there are many efforts targeted at managing mental health issues. For a long time, psychological health has been substantially overlooked by many health organisations. Throughout communities, this has arised from social prejudice as well as an overall shortage of research. However, current health statistics have shown that a significant percentage of all adults will experience a psychological health problem at least once in their lives. Subsequently, public health campaigns are aiming to raise knowledge for a range of mental health problems and work towards achievable solutions. Initiatives include counselling and support services, along with research and education programs. Motivating individuals to secure support when needed and reducing social stigma is very important for offering diagnoses and treatments.

Around the globe a few of the most harmful health care concerns are caused by major lifestyle and environmental variables. Amongst the aging population, there has been a significant increase in non-communicable conditions. Medical administrations and humanitarian organisations are searching for solutions to reinforce global health security and mitigate the underlying causes of chronic illness. A few of the major causes of non-communicable illnesseses include smoking, poor diet and a lack of physical activity. In contemporary civilization lots of people live inactive lifestyles and opt for convenience over healthy lifestyle choices. By financing research and promoting public education the population will be able to make more intelligent decisions in their daily lives and reduce the risk of developing health problems later on in life.

Despite the significant progress in healthcare, for many low and middle-income nations there are still significant global health disparities. In many regions of the read more world, contagious diseases are still a consistent risk. Because of restricted heathcare infrastructure and vaccine accessibility, reliable disease management is still lacking in these communities.
